The RSPB site is a nice walk, park near Brading Station. There are a variety of birds but no "guarantees". The trail crosses a runway so you can get good shots of planes landing and I got a shot of a red squirrel in the woods!
Two hides near Newtown - National Trust, normal waders and ducks plus woodland birds.
